Painting Description
"Figures Outside A Thatched Cottage" is a notable painting by the British artist Richard Hilder (1813-1852), who is renowned for his picturesque landscapes and rural scenes. Hilder, a student of the eminent landscape painter John Varley, developed a distinctive style characterized by his meticulous attention to detail and his ability to capture the serene beauty of the English countryside. This particular work exemplifies Hilder's skill in portraying bucolic life and his adeptness at rendering natural light and texture.
The painting depicts a quintessential rural scene, featuring a charming thatched cottage set amidst a verdant landscape. In the foreground, figures are engaged in daily activities, providing a glimpse into the pastoral lifestyle of the period. The thatched roof of the cottage, a common architectural feature in rural England, adds to the idyllic and nostalgic quality of the scene. Hilder's use of soft, natural colors and his delicate brushwork contribute to the overall tranquility and warmth of the composition.
"Figures Outside A Thatched Cottage" reflects the Romantic era's fascination with nature and the simplicity of rural life. During this period, there was a growing appreciation for the countryside as a source of inspiration and solace, a sentiment that is vividly captured in Hilder's work. The painting not only showcases the artist's technical prowess but also serves as a historical document, offering insights into the rural environment and lifestyle of 19th-century England.
Hilder's works, including "Figures Outside A Thatched Cottage," are celebrated for their ability to evoke a sense of peace and nostalgia. They continue to be admired for their artistic merit and their contribution to the Romantic landscape tradition. This painting, in particular, stands as a testament to Hilder's enduring legacy as a master of pastoral scenes.
